    A facilities head at a Gurgaon tech park once asked us for "a cricket ground, whatever fits." What fits on most campuses is not a ground at all — it's one or two practice-net lanes, or a compact box-cricket court, sized to the space between two towers and the parking below.

    That distinction matters because a full-size pitch needs 2+ acres, which no campus recreation area has. A right-sized practice-net or box-cricket setup needs a fraction of that, costs a fraction of a full ground, and gets used every single lunch break instead of sitting empty. This guide covers space, safety netting near your buildings, noise and access rules, and the real INR numbers.


    How Much Space You Actually Need

    A single practice-net lane needs 3m wide by 25–30m long — a 20.12m (22-yard) pitch plus a 5–8m run-up for the bowler. A 2–3 lane facility needs roughly 9–12m wide by the same 25–30m length. A compact box-cricket court, the other common campus option, needs a fenced 40–80 ft × 40–60 ft footprint. Compare that to a full turf ground, which needs 2–2.5 acres — completely off the table for a campus recreation area.

    Most campuses that have room for a badminton court or two parking rows have room for one or two practice-net lanes. Box cricket needs meaningfully more ground and generates more noise from bat-on-ball contact echoing off a boundary fence, so it fits best in a standalone recreation zone, not tucked against a tower wall.

    OptionFootprintNoise levelBest fit
    1 practice net lane3m × 25–30mLowTight sites, close to towers
    2–3 practice net lanes9–12m × 25–30mLow–moderateMid-size campuses, group sessions
    Box cricket court40–80 ft × 40–60 ftModerate–highDedicated recreation zone, larger campuses

    Netting Height Near Towers, Parking and Glass

    Side netting on a campus facility usually runs 10–12 ft high, with a taller backstop behind the bowling end to catch full-pace deliveries. That standard height is not enough if a lane points toward an office tower, a parking row, or a glass facade within 25–30m — that placement needs a taller backstop and an engineer's sign-off, not the off-the-shelf spec.

    In plain terms: a cricket ball hit hard enough clears a 10 ft net easily. It does not clear a properly engineered 18–20 ft backstop, angled and positioned to catch the ball's actual trajectory off the bat. The difference between those two heights is the difference between a working facility and a broken window.

    Mini-story — Gurgaon Cyber City, 2025. A tech park's facilities manager, Karan Chhabra, installed a single practice-net lane between two towers on a standard 10 ft side-net spec, sized for a generic academy layout rather than his actual site. Six weeks after launch, a mishit drive cleared the net and cracked a fourth-floor window in the adjoining building. The facility shut for two weeks pending a safety review. Upgrading the backstop to 18 ft and repairing the glass cost ₹1.8 lakh on top of the original ₹9 lakh lane.

    The fix is cheap if you do it upfront: tell your contractor exactly what the lane faces — a wall, a road, a parking row, glass — before the frame is fabricated. Ask for the netting height and backstop angle in writing, not "standard nets," and get it reviewed against your actual site plan.

    Noise, Timing and Shared Access

    Bat-on-ball contact carries further than most facilities teams expect, especially off a hard matting surface near a boundary fence. The fix is scheduling, not construction: run practice-net slots before 9am, during the lunch window, and after 6pm, and keep match-intensity box-cricket games away from any wall shared with a meeting room or open-plan desk area.

    Access is the second recurring friction point. Without a booking system, the same five enthusiastic employees occupy the nets every lunch hour and everyone else gives up trying. A simple shared calendar or booking app, slotted by lane and 30–45 minute window, keeps it fair and stops HR fielding complaints about "the cricket guys hogging the space."

    Mini-story — Noida Sector 62 IT campus, 2025. HR lead Ritika Sharma commissioned a 2-lane practice net facility for ₹19 lakh, positioned 40m from the nearest tower with a proper 18 ft backstop from day one. She set booking slots at 7–9am, 12:30–2pm, and 6–9pm, blocked via an internal Google Form. Within three months, 65 employees across four teams had booked at least one session, and zero noise complaints reached facilities — because the loudest hitting windows never overlapped with core meeting hours.

    What It Actually Costs

    A single practice-net lane costs ₹8–18 lakh in India, depending on turf vs matting for the bowling strip, GI frame grade, and lighting. Two or three lanes cost less per lane than that number implies, because civil work, fencing, and electricals get shared across lanes. A compact box-cricket court runs ₹10–25 lakh for a solid mid-range build, and that figure is for the whole court, not per lane.

    The per-lane number breaks down roughly like this: concrete or matting base ₹1–2 lakh, galvanised GI frame ₹2–4 lakh, knotless nylon netting ₹1.5–2.5 lakh, and lighting ₹1–2 lakh for evening play. Support items — a small changing area, water point — add another ₹1–2 lakh if you're building fresh rather than tapping into existing campus facilities.

    Build typeCostUnit
    Practice net lane₹8–18LPer lane
    Box cricket — entry-level₹4–7LPer court
    Box cricket — mid-range commercial₹10–25LPer court
    Box cricket — premium (LED, amenities)₹30–40LPer court

    For most campuses, one or two practice-net lanes at ₹8–18 lakh each is the sensible starting point — lower spend, lower noise, and it's usable by more people across more time slots than a single box-cricket court at the same or higher cost.     What Goes Wrong on Campus Cricket Projects

    Three mistakes show up repeatedly on corporate campus builds: undersized or misplaced netting, skipping the site-specific engineering review because "it's just a net," and cutting the entry-level box-cricket tier's sideout fencing to save money. All three are cheap to prevent and expensive to fix after handover.

    • Netting too short or facing the wrong direction: covered above — ₹1.5–3 lakh to retrofit, plus facility downtime during the review.
    • No engineer's sign-off for a tower-facing or parking-facing lane: facilities teams often treat practice nets as low-risk sports equipment, not as a structure needing site-specific design. When something goes wrong, insurance and liability questions follow. A one-time structural review costs a few thousand rupees; skipping it risks the whole project.
    • Entry-level box cricket without full sideout netting: a Faridabad manufacturing campus built the ₹4–7 lakh entry tier and left one open side facing the access road to save on fencing. A ball rolled into traffic within the first month and nearly caused an accident with an incoming delivery vehicle. Retrofitting full perimeter netting after the fact cost an extra ₹3 lakh — more than the difference would have cost upfront.

    Is It Worth It? Employee Engagement (Estimate)

    There is no controlled India-specific study measuring cricket facilities against retention or engagement, so treat any number here as an estimate, not a guarantee. Facilities teams we've worked with report that campuses running a well-scheduled practice-net setup see steady use — 40–70 employees a week on a 2-lane facility is a realistic estimate based on bookings we've seen, not a promised outcome.

    The honest way to frame the budget decision: a 2-lane practice net facility at roughly ₹16–30 lakh costs less than a single senior hire's annual package at most IT and consulting firms, and it's used by dozens of employees every week rather than one. That framing tends to move the approval conversation faster than any wellness statistic.

    Frequently Asked Questions

    How much space does a cricket practice net need on a corporate campus in India?

    One practice net lane needs about 3m wide by 25–30m long, including a 5–8m bowler run-up beyond the 20.12m pitch. A 2–3 lane facility needs roughly 9–12m wide by 25–30m long, plus a couple of metres of clearance on every side for the frame and safe overrun.

    Is a practice net or a box cricket court better for a corporate campus?

    A single or 2–3 lane practice net facility suits most campuses better: smaller footprint, lower noise, and it can run through lunch and evening slots without disrupting work. A box cricket court (40–80 ft × 40–60 ft, enclosed) needs more room and makes more noise, so it only works in a dedicated recreation zone away from towers and parking.

    How high should the safety netting be near office towers and parking?

    Side netting on a campus facility typically runs 10–12 ft, with a taller backstop behind the bowling end, similar to the 12 ft backstop and 8–10 ft sidestop used on practice pitches and box cricket courts elsewhere in India. Any lane facing a tower or parking bay within 25–30m needs a taller backstop and an engineer's sign-off, not the standard height.

    Can employees use a cricket net during work hours without disturbing meetings?

    Yes, if you schedule it. Most campuses run practice-net slots before 9am, during the lunch window, and after 6pm, and block match-play hours on any lane that shares a wall with a meeting room or open desk area. A simple online booking sheet by lane and slot avoids overlap and complaints.

    How much does a cricket practice net facility cost for a corporate campus in India?

    A single net lane costs ₹8–18 lakh in India depending on turf vs matting, frame grade, and lighting. Two or three lanes cost less per lane than that number suggests, because civil work, fencing, and electricals are shared. A compact box cricket court costs roughly ₹10–25 lakh for a mid-range build.

    What is the biggest safety mistake companies make building a cricket facility on campus?

    Underestimating netting height and placement near glass facades and parking. A ball that clears a standard 10 ft side net can still reach a fourth-floor window or a parked car 20–25m away. Fixing this after the fact — extra netting height, a safety review, glass repair — costs ₹1.5–3 lakh and can shut the facility down for weeks.
